Publisher's Synopsis

This book is based on the presentations given by authorities in the drugs field at the Third International Conference on the Reduction of Drug Related Harm held in Melbourne, Australia in March 1992. The keynote addresses at the conference form the kernel of the book. Other chapters were chosen from submitted papers, symposia and other types of presentation.;There is some confusion at present as to what harm reduction means, what activities it can be said to include and what evidence exists for the effectiveness of these activities. This book aims to set out the main principles of harm reduction and how it is applied to different problems om different parts of the world.
